Competitive, comprehensive, and crafted with you in mind.More about usABB Smart Power provides energy distribution solutions for data centers, industrial and manufacturing plants, critical infrastructure and commercial buildings. The Division’s technical teams work closely with industry partners, delivering advanced solutions that support rapid growth, energy transition, and sustainability objectives. The Division’s portfolio includes industrial circuit breakers, low-voltage systems, motor starting applications, and safety devices like switches and relays. Its Power Protection unit supports the world’s largest data center companies with advanced energy-efficient UPS solutions.
